Listen

Description

In the 1930's a terrifying cult of satanic murderers terrorized southern Illinois... or did they?

Check out Earbuds Podcast Collective: https://www.earbudspodcastcollective.org/

Check out Indie Drop-in Network: https://indiedropin.com/

Check out Fairhazel: https://music.apple.com/us/artist/fairhazel/1341711533